Transaction 61a04b7104c58138ffa98d8c9469a50ef6a6ee75f51b96fa7897d1e6d022c83c
1 Input
2 Outputs
- 61a04b7104c58138ffa98d8c9469a50ef6a6ee75f51b96fa7897d1e6d022c83c:0
- 61a04b7104c58138ffa98d8c9469a50ef6a6ee75f51b96fa7897d1e6d022c83c:1
value 5460177
address 1E5EoQBNrwb1HcHroPfos9V5UzTUGyk3PD
value 63806524
address 16pS9aQEmRGpHeu9vVhTnNrzcisSx8rv7q